Job description

Egis is a leading global architectural, consulting, construction engineering, operations and mobility services firm. We create and operate intelligent infrastructure and buildings that both respond to the climate emergency and contribute to balanced, sustainable and resilient development. Our 20,500 employees operate across over 100 countries, deploying their expertise to develop and deliver cutting‑edge innovations and solutions for clients.

About The Role

We are seeking a detail‑oriented and analytical Design Engineer specializing in HVAC systems to join our engineering team in Gurugram, India. In this role, you will be responsible for designing, analyzing, and optimizing heating, ventilation, and air conditioning systems for commercial, industrial, and residential projects. You will work collaboratively with architects, project managers, and construction teams to deliver efficient and compliant HVAC solutions that meet project specifications and client requirements.

Responsibilities
  • Design and develop HVAC systems using industry‑standard CAD software, including load calculations, ductwork design, and equipment selection.
  • Perform thermodynamic analysis and heat transfer calculations to optimize system efficiency and performance.
  • Create detailed technical drawings, specifications, and documentation in compliance with ASHRAE standards and Indian building codes.
  • Conduct system sizing and capacity analysis to ensure proper equipment selection and energy efficiency.
  • Collaborate with cross‑functional teams to integrate HVAC designs with architectural and structural plans.
  • Analyze and troubleshoot design challenges, implementing innovative solutions to meet project requirements.
  • Prepare technical reports, design proposals, and cost estimates for HVAC systems.
  • Ensure all designs comply with relevant building codes, safety regulations, and environmental standards applicable in India.
  • Participate in project meetings and provide technical guidance during installation and commissioning phases.
  • Stay current with industry advancements, new technologies, and best practices in HVAC design and engineering.
Required Qualifications
  • Proven experience in HVAC system design and engineering (minimum 3‑5 years).
  • Proficiency with CAD software such as AutoCAD, Revit, or equivalent design tools.
  • Strong knowledge of thermodynamics, heat transfer principles, and HVAC fundamentals.
  • Familiarity with ASHRAE standards and Indian building codes and regulations.
  • Competency in load calculations, system sizing, and equipment selection.
  • Excellent technical documentation and drawing preparation skills.
  • Strong analytical and problem‑solving abilities.
  • Organized approach to project management and deadline adherence.
  • Ability to work effectively in team environments and communicate technical information clearly.
  • Bachelor’s degree in Engineering (BE/B.Tech) or equivalent with 8‑10 years of experience.
Preferred Qualifications
  • Experience with Building Information Modeling (BIM) and 3D design tools.
  • Knowledge of energy modeling software and sustainability principles.
  • Familiarity with HVAC controls, automation systems, and smart building technologies.
  • Experience designing systems for commercial or industrial applications in tropical or subtropical climates.
  • Understanding of Indian climate conditions and their impact on HVAC design requirements.
  • Experience with project lifecycle management from design through commissioning.
